Output 6c840a8afd58509a5658c1cf832c7b40cb7f1724481b16e0a95831c81f51e7ea:61

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86d61eb73ab9b121f9024a4459879c38c71d11882dd82ce7136d15e2e5bdef54
address
bc1psmtpade6hxcjr7gzffz9npuu8rr36yvg9hvzeecnd5279edaaa2qzks6m2
transaction
6c840a8afd58509a5658c1cf832c7b40cb7f1724481b16e0a95831c81f51e7ea
spent
true